Osteopathic Manipulation Therapy in the Treatment of Interstitial Cystitis
NCT00873171 · Status: COMPLETED · Type: OBSERVATIONAL · Enrollment: 24
Last updated 2010-04-16
Summary
As a safe and noninvasive method of treatment, the intent of the study is to show that Osteopathic manipulation therapy is a beneficial treatment for the aggravating bladder symptoms seen in all patients with interstitial cystitis.
